keyboard_arrow_left 返回概览

如何将源代码导入 Android Studio

为平台安装 Android Studio

访问 下载页面 并下载软件包。 按照 Google 的说明 设置并运行 IDE。

或者,您可以检查您的发行版是否提供了软件包,并通过其软件包管理器安装。请确保您没有安装常规的 “Android Studio”,它缺少平台开发支持。

开始使用 Android Studio for Platform

打开 Android Studio 并点击 Import Asfp Project(导入 Asfp 项目)。在较新版本(例如 2024.1)中,按 “New(新建)”,它将创建一个新的 ASfP 项目。

然后将 Repo 检出设置为您的 Android 源代码目录。

将您的 lunch 目标设置为您要构建的设备,格式为:lineage_<device>-<release version>-userdebug (例如 lineage_arm64-ap4a-userdebug),相应地替换括号中缺失的值。查看我们的设备列表以开始使用。

如果有任何您想处理的模块,您必须将它们指定为模块路径。默认情况下,Android Studio 不会打开任何路径。

开始开发

现在,在完成所有之前的步骤之后,您实际上可以开始开发和探索源代码了。Find in path(在路径中查找) 功能 (Edit -> Find -> Find in path(编辑 -> 查找 -> 在路径中查找)) 可以很好地帮助您找到要修改的文件。只需在所有源文件中搜索一个已知的字符串,然后深入研究,直到您实际找到要修改的函数。

贡献!

在您修改了源代码并测试了您的更改后,您可以通过提交您的工作来为 LineageOS 做出贡献。